Register Login
Follow Us
Disposable Leaf Plate
Get Price Quote
Disposable Leaf Plate, Biodegradable Plastic Bags, Forks, Spoons, Tableware
Areca Leaf Plates
Best Deals from Eco Friendly Disposable Plates